Instructions: First, take your empty milk carton and paint it white. Next, glue your colorful tissue paper squares onto the white milk carton. Use your brush to ensure all the tissue papers are completely secure. Now, to make the roof of your birdhouse, fold your chipboard/cardboard and glue tissue paper squares on it. Create a hole in your milk carton and push a wooden spoon through it and secure it with glue (to create your perch!) Punch two holes in the roof and place a twine through it so it’s easy for you to hang it outside. Make sure your roof is safely secured and glued to the carton. Instructions: Cut out flower petals from your assorted colors of felt. Apply felt glue on it and stick it on green craft sticks/popsicle sticks (to make it look like the stem). Glue your assorted buttons to the center of every flower, and your bookmark is ready! Reading will now become a lot more fun. This is one of the best summer craft ideas for kids.
Instructions: Mix your cornstarch and water until the cornstarch dissolves. Place this mixture into various compartments of a muffin tin, and add a few drops of different food coloring into each compartment. Your sidewalk chalk paint is ready! Instructions: Take your paper plates and draw scoops of ice cream on them in such a way that the rounded circles are on top and the scalloped bottoms are, well, at the bottom. Paint them pink and mint respectively. Glue these on brown triangular shapes cut out from brown card stock. Decorate the cones with your black marker by creating a criss-cross pattern. Dip your brush into black paint and make small black dots on your mint-colored ice cream. (don’t they look like chocolate chips?) Next, glue sprinkles on your pink ice cream, and one pom-pom ball on each scoop of your ice cream. Isn’t this one of the most awesome (and tasty-looking) summer arts and crafts for kids? Instructions: Mix all the above ingredients required to form the dough. Take balls of dough and create starfish shapes using them. Create a few holes in them to make them look more realistic. Instructions: First, make 6 seed shapes by rolling black fondant pieces between your fingers. Next, melt your glycerin soap in a microwave, and add pink food coloring/soap coloring to it. Place this mixture onto your soap mold, and remember to top it with 3 black fondant seeds on each side. Spray the mixture with hairspray to remove any air bubbles. Use your leftover soap and pour in your green soap coloring into it. Carefully pour the green mixture around the edge of your soap mold, set them aside to harden, and then cut them in half.
